|Summary of the purposes of<br>the charity as set out in its<br>governing document|Para 1.17|The advancement of education, and in<br>particular the education of older people and<br>those retired from full time work, by all<br>means including associated activities<br>conducive to learning and personal<br>development in Basingstoke and the<br>surroundingarea.|
|Summary of the main<br>activities in relation to those<br>purposes for the public<br>benefit, in particular, the<br>activities, projects or services<br>identified in the accounts.|Para 1.17 and<br>1.19|We hold a meeting once a month, which all<br>members are invited to attend, involving<br>refreshments and a talk by a (usually<br>external) speaker. Occasionally the speaker<br>might be replaced by a social gathering.<br>We have more than 75 special interest<br>groups, meeting at different times and<br>frequencies each month. These are open to<br>all members, and non-members may attend<br>one meeting of up to three groups on a trial<br>basis.|
|Statement confirming<br>whether the trustees have<br>had regard to the guidance<br>issued by the Charity<br>Commission on public<br>benefit|Para 1.18|Our main activities are as set out above. The<br>trustees have had regard to the<br>Commission’s guidance on public benefit.|

|Summary of the main<br>achievements of the charity,<br>identifying the difference the<br>charity’s work has made to<br>the circumstances of its<br>beneficiaries and any wider<br>benefits to society as a<br>whole.|Para 1.20|Our main focus is on the continuing<br>education and personal development of<br>those who have reached retirement or are<br>no longer in full-time employment. There is<br>also the wider social benefit of our members<br>coming together with like-minded people.<br>Members are regularly encouraged to invite<br>friends to our meetings, in the hope that they<br>will be interested in joining our u3a.|





Our membership has now grown to over 1,000 members which represents c. 20% increase over the previous two years.

|Review of the charity’s<br>financial position at the end<br>of the period|Para 1.21|Income = £88,155<br>Expenditure = £90,804<br>Expenditure over income = £2,649<br>These accounts have been independently<br>examined|
|Statement explaining the<br>policy for holding reserves<br>stating why they are held|Para 1.22|Reserves are held to enable the u3a to<br>withstand unexpected events and<br>fluctuations in income and expenditure.<br>One significant risk is a major decline in<br>membership which alone could reduce<br>income by as much as £7,000. There are<br>also payment timing issues which require<br>that a reserve be maintained.<br>The Trustees have assessed that a reserve<br>of £15,000 is required to cover contingencies<br>and timing issues at the year end.<br>While these risks are those identified as the<br>most likely, the reserves are available for<br>use if other risks jeopardise the future of the<br>u3a.<br>The reserves policy is reviewed every year.|
|Amount of reserves held|Para 1.22|£45,000|

|Type of governing document|Para 1.25|Constitution, approved by the Charity<br>Commission and the Third Age Trust.|
|How is the charity<br>constituted?|Para 1.25|An unincorporated members’ association.|
|Trustee selection methods<br>including details of any<br>constitutional provisions e.g.<br>election to post or name of<br>any person or body entitled<br>to appoint one or more<br>trustees|Para 1.25|Trustees are drawn from the membership of<br>our u3a. Every trustee is elected or re-<br>elected for the coming 12 months at our<br>Annual General Meetings.<br>In the event of a vacancy, the committee<br>may appoint a member willing to fulfil a<br>particular role to stand until the following<br>AGM at the latest. The Committee may also<br>co-opt up to 3 additional members co-opted<br>to stand until the following AGM at the latest.<br>Various limits on the time an individual can<br>serve as a trustee or as an Officer (Chair,<br>Vice-Chair, Treasurer and Secretary) are set<br>out in our Constitution.|
